Pianist Anna Geniushene returns to Tippet Rise to play alongside pianist Lukas Geniušas, in his debut at the art center. The husband-and-wife duo have been performing together for over ten years, while also maintaining celebrated individual careers. Geniushene was the 2022 recipient of the prestigious Cliburn Silver Medal, and Geniušas is the laureate of several prominent international competitions, notably Silver Medalist at the 2015 Tchaikovsky Competition in Moscow and at the 2010 International Chopin competition. At Tippet Rise, their program features three works for four hands.
